Description: The common bean cultivar BRS FC409 has high-quality seeds of the commercial group carioca and increased iron, zinc and protein contents. It produces mean yields of 2,048 kg ha-1, can potentially reach 3,755 kg ha-1 and is resistant to fusarium wilt, curtobacterium wilt, anthracnose, common bacterial blight and angular leaf spot.
